> I just want ask simple question. This is with regard to c6713.
> What is no. of cycles required to fetch instruction if it is located
> in sdram assuming cache miss?
> What is time required to fetch instruction from internal memory ie
> sram for same?
Typical read access time for SDRAM is 70 to 90 nsec depending on the device; typical
access time for SRAM is about about 8 to 15 nsec depending on the device.
You can look at the data sheets for the specific chips on your DSK card to get the
access time.
